The first part of the intestine. The power behind a wing beat comes mainly from the pectoral, or breast muscles. Other muscles adjust the wing’s shape in flight, or fold it up. Birds have a fused collarbone, attached to the site of the muscles used for flight.

The two primary flight muscles are the pectoralis major (largest muscle in the birds body) and the supracoracoideus (figure 7). Note, that like us, birds have.
